Sharjah landlords required to ratify rental contracts within 15 days under new law

Landlords in Sharjah must now ratify rental contracts within 15 days of issuance, as per a new leasing law issued by Sheikh Dr. Sultan bin Muhammad Al Qasimi, Ruler of Sharjah. The law, which applies to residential, commercial, industrial, and professional properties, was announced by the Sharjah Government Media Office.

Exemptions to the law include agricultural lands, government-granted residential properties, employee housing provided without rent, and properties within hotel or tourist facilities. Free zone properties with dedicated committees or judicial bodies for rental disputes are also excluded.

If a landlord fails to ratify the contract within the specified period, tenants can seek legal action to compel them. Landlords who do not certify contracts face administrative fines, as outlined in the executive regulations. Additionally, the municipality can take legal steps to enforce certification and fines.
